Egg donor recipients choose to combine egg donation with IVF to treat a range of
fertility problems. Some women are infertile due to ovarian failures or cancer;
some simply do not have any viable eggs; others are carriers of serious genetic
diseases and do not wish to pass these disabilities on to their children.
Whatever the reasons, recipients are incredibly grateful to egg donors for
helping them realize their dreams of having a baby.
